How to fix 0x800700AA step by step
- Verify the error code
Confirm 0x800700AA in Word logs, Event Viewer, or the dialog. Screenshot the full message for change-control records.
- Restart and patch
Close Word, reboot Windows, install pending OS and Office updates, then retest the exact workflow that triggered 0x800700AA.
- Repair Microsoft 365
Settings > Apps > Installed apps > Microsoft 365 > Modify > Online Repair. This restores Word binaries linked to 0x800700AA.
- Apply category fix
Run Office Quick Repair, reboot, and test with a blank document before reopening the original DOCX.
- Validate with test account
Sign in with a clean profile or temporary user. If 0x800700AA disappears, migrate data instead of reinstalling the whole device.
